My colleague recommended that where I am buying in Leconfield I should ask my conveyancer to perform a Neighbourhood, Planning and Local Amenity Search. What does it cover?

This is a search is occasionally quoted for as part of the standard Leconfield conveyancing searches. It is a large document of about 40 pages, listing and setting out significant information about Leconfield around the property and the people living there. It includes an Aerial Photograph, Planning Applications, Land Use, Mobile Phone Masts, Rights of Way, the Leconfield Housing Market, Council Tax Banding, the type of People living in the area, the dominant type of Housing, the Average House Prices, Crime details, Local Education with plans and statistics, Local Amenities and other useful data regarding Leconfield.

As co-executor for the will of my grandmother I am disposing of a residence in Cardiff but live in Leconfield. My conveyancer (approximately 250 miles awayrequires that I execute a stat dec before the transaction finalising. Could you suggest a conveyancing solicitor in Leconfield to witness this legal document for me?

Technically speaking you should not be required to have the documents attested by a conveyancing solicitor. Ordinarily or notary public or qualified solicitor will suffice regardless of whether they are Leconfield based
